Why Finding Unique Gift Ideas Is So Hard (And Why It Matters)
People who have everything rarely express clear wishes. They buy what they want the moment desire appears, which leaves gift-givers without obvious cues. You end up guessing between items they already own or experiences they have already tried.
Psychological studies show that after basic needs and a certain level of comfort are met, additional possessions bring diminishing emotional returns. Experiences and acts of meaning, however, continue to generate happiness long after the moment passes. That shift explains why a private concert feels more valuable than another watch.

Unique gifts also strengthen relationships. When someone receives evidence that you truly understand their passions or values, the gesture creates a lasting bond. The effort you invest becomes part of the gift itself.

Luxury Unique Gift Ideas for the Impossible-to-Impress
When money is truly secondary, these gifts enter a different league.
A seat on a Virgin Galactic or Blue Origin suborbital flight currently starts at $450,000 but includes lifelong astronaut status.
Private yacht transfer to dinner on Necker Island arranged through Richard Branson’s team has been done for under $200,000 total.
Closer to earth, commissioning a rose hybrid in their name through a professional horticultural society costs $25,000–$50,000 and results in an officially registered flower that will exist forever.

Eco-Friendly and Sustainable Unique Gifts for Conscious Recipients
You can fund the protection of an acre of rainforest with legal title transferred to the recipient. Organizations like Rainforest Trust and World Land Trust provide GPS coordinates and satellite photos.
Carbon-neutral gifts now include purchasing verified removal credits that fund direct-air-capture machines running on renewable energy. The certificate shows exactly how many tons were removed because of their gift.
Adopting a coral fragment and watching it grow via underwater webcam has become popular among ocean-conscious recipients.
